Transabdominal ultrasonography in standing position for pregnancy diagnosis in Awassi ewes

The study was conducted to use the transabdominal ultrasonography in standing position for pregnancy diagnosis in Awassi ewes. Four groups of ewes were included, the first group included 35 ewes examined after 90-100 days of insemination, the second group included 14 ewes examined after 70-80 days of insemination, the third group included 78 ewes have different date of insemination (45-120 days), the fourth group included 15 ewes examined at five different times; 21-24, 28-32, 40-43, 47-50 and 57-60 days after insemination. The ewes were examined transabdominally in standing position by applying of 3.5 MHz sectorial probe at the hairless area of the inguinal region of right sides without shaving of the ventral abdominal wall. At lamping the accuracy of ultrasonographic examinations was 100% for ewes of the first three groups, the diagnosis of pregnancy was very fast (about 0.5 min) by observation of fluid filled uterus and placentomes, but observation of fetuses and their parts required more time (about 1 min). The accuracy of pregnancy diagnosis in ewes of fourth group which done at 21-24, 28-32, 40-43, 47-50 and 57-60 days after insemination were 53% (8/15), 80% (12/15), 100% (15/15), 100% (15/15) and 100% (15/15), respectively. In conclusion, transabdominal ultrasonography in standing position is fast, safe and reliable for pregnancy diagnosis in Awassi ewes, and 100% of accuracy can be got after 40 days of insemination.
